MARSHALL, Hugh William
Personal Details
Service Number: | 1027 |
---|---|
Enlisted: | 11 September 1914, Enlisted at Melbourne |
Last Rank: | Private |
Last Unit: | 6th Infantry Battalion |
Born: | Kyneton, Victoria, Australia, 1890 |
Home Town: | Kerrisdale, Murrindindi, Victoria |
Schooling: | Not yet discovered |
Occupation: | Baker |
Died: | Killed in Action, France, 13 July 1918 |
Cemetery: |
Borre British Cemetery Plot 11, Row D, Grave 8, Borre British Cemetery, Hazebrouck, Nord Pas de Calais, France |
Memorials: |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our |
Service History
World War 1 Service
11 Sep 1914: | Enlisted AIF WW1, Private, 1027, 6th Infantry Battalion, Enlisted at Melbourne | |
---|---|---|
21 Oct 1914: | Involvement Private, 1027, 5th Infantry Battalion, --- :embarkation_roll: roll_number: '8' embarkation_place: Melbourne embarkation_ship: HMAT Orvieto embarkation_ship_number: A3 public_note: '' | |
21 Oct 1914: | Embarked Private, 1027, 5th Infantry Battalion, HMAT Orvieto, Melbourne | |
25 Apr 1915: | Wounded AIF WW1, Private, 1027, 6th Infantry Battalion, Gunshot wound to the left forearm | |

Son of James Marshall of Kerrisdale, Vic.
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al
